As many of you are aware when Carl Wentworth passed away in 2014 he left a generous Trust Fund titled the
Wentworth Family Trust which he and his wife Dorothy had established in 1993. It stipulated a Kingman
grandfather clock to be distributed to the Historical Society; provides directions concerning scholarship funding for
the benefit of Madbury residents with financial need intending to pursue post secondary education, with input from
the Town's School Board Representative; and the following clause:
1. First for the use of the Town of Madbury and or its inhabitants for charitable, educational and recreational
purposes to the benefit of the Town of Madbury and its inhabitants and for the acquisition, repair and or
replacement of maintenance, fire safety or other equipment necessary or desirable for the safe, efficient
operation of the Town of Madbury.
The trust document goes on to describe how the amount to be distributed each year will be determined by Charter
Trust Company of Concord, who is designated as the Trustee, based on the market value of the trust assets as of
December 31st of the preceding year. It directs the governing authority of the Town to provide a prioritized list each
year to the Trustee of the desired expenditures that the Town would like to have covered.
There does appear to be a requirement that there be a distribution made and spent each year. We continue to work
with the Trustee to develop the complete process and identify the timing of those disbursements.

Wentworth Family Trust Disbursements for the 2017
$14,000 Air Packs and Bottles
This project replaced the breathing apparatus equipment used by the Fire Department.
$4,000 Reprinting of  “Madbury It’s People and Places”
As the Town of Madbury prepares to celebrate 250 years the Madbury Historical Society would like to clarify, update, index and reprint this educational publication that was written for the Town bicentennial.
$1,500 Folding Tables
Replacement of old folding tables used for functions at Town Hall.
$170 Historical Society transfer of film to digital
The Madbury Historical Society would like to transfer some aged film housed in the archives to a digital format in order to preserve them.
$600 War Memorial Garden on Town Common Restoration
The Madbury Community Club is funding removal of invasive plant material, preparation of the area and redesign of the garden. They have requested funding to assist with the purchasing of an assortment of drought resistant native spring and fall flowering shrubs and perennials .
$2,000 Picture Book Display Shelving
The Trustees of the Madbury Public Library requested funding to purchase a new book display system for the Children’s Room.
$500 250th Anniversary Celebration - The Committee currently brainstorming and organizing the celebration which will occur in 2018 will utilize these funds toward activity deposits and/or commemorative memorabilia.
$3,230+     Marion Custom Pumper
The Town of Madbury is replacing the 1989 Ford Engine with a Marion Custom Pumper. In 2017 payment for the chassis totaling $225,000 is being funded this request along with the Fire Department budget and the Capital Reserve for Fire Equipment will be utilized.  In 2018 the remainder of the total contract will be paid when the equipment is delivered.

Dorothy and Carl Wentworth Scholarship

Dorothy and Carl Wentworth were long-time residents of Madbury, NH. They owned and operated Kingman Farm until 1961.
Dorothy and Carl were deeply committed to the Madbury community. They established the scholarship to offer financial
support to Madbury students who intend to pursue post-secondary education.
The Dorothy and Carl Wentworth Scholarship will be awarded annually to graduating high school students. Eligible students
must be:
    A resident of Madbury, NH
    A high school senior
    Able to demonstrate financial need
    Planning to attend an accredited college, university or technical school
Payment will be made directly to the institution where the scholarship winner is enrolled.
